Hourglass Tree Frog
Hourglass Tree Frog (Dendropsophus ebraccatus: Hylidae) Length of their body ranges in size from 2.4-3.7 cm (0.9-1.5 in) long. The range includes the smaller males and the larger females.
Habitat
On a metal structural post inside the open air restaurant. Secondary and primary premontane cloud forest at 770 m (2,526 ft) elevation.
Location
Celeste Mountain Lodge, Bijugua de Upala, Alajuela Province, Costa Rica.
